This photograph, taken by renowned American photographer Frances Benjamin Johnston in 1933, captures the timeless beauty and elegance of Rolfe House in Surry County, Virginia. Located in the heart of the American South, this historic plantation house stands as a testament to the region's rich agricultural heritage. The empty rooms and fireplace in this image speak to a bygone era of plantation living, where the rhythm of the land and the changing seasons shaped daily life. Frances Benjamin Johnston, a prolific photographer and architectural recordist, documented thousands of historic buildings across the United States during the 20th century. Her work, including this image of Rolfe House, remains an invaluable resource for understanding the architectural and cultural history of America. The panelled walls and wooden details of the interior are highlighted in this still image, which was likely taken for use in lantern slides during the 1930s and 1940s. The fireplace, with its ornate mantel and hearth, adds a sense of warmth and comfort to the otherwise empty room. The lantern slides were used for educational and promotional purposes, showcasing the beauty and history of historic homes and buildings across the country. Rolfe House, a historic landmark in Surry County, Virginia, stands as a reminder of the region's past, and the enduring allure of the American South. This photograph, taken by Frances Benjamin Johnston, offers a glimpse into the past, inviting us to imagine the stories and memories that once filled these walls.
